Predicted to enable nucleotidyltransferase activity. Predicted to be involved in biosynthetic process. Predicted to be active in cytoplasm. Is expressed in several structures, including adrenal gland; alimentary system; central nervous system; eye; and gonad. Human ortholog(s) of this gene implicated in alacrima, achalasia, and impaired intellectual development syndrome. Orthologous to human GMPPA (GDP-mannose pyrophosphorylase A).
